Meaning of discerning insight
The primary meaning of "discerning insight" refers to the ability to notice and understand things that are not immediately apparent, often requiring a high degree of sensitivity, perception, and judgment.
Etymology of discerning insight
The word "discerning" comes from the Latin "discernere," meaning to distinguish or separate, and has been used in English since the 15th century to describe the ability to make fine distinctions.
The word "insight" has its roots in the Old English "insihþ," meaning a sight or perception, and has been used in English since the 14th century to describe the ability to see into the nature of things.

Definitions
- The word "discerning" is defined by Oxford Languages as having a keen understanding and good judgment, while "insight" refers to the ability to gain a deep, intuitive understanding of a person or thing.
- * The phrase "discerning insight" combines these meanings to describe a sophisticated and perceptive understanding of something.
Usage Examples
- She had a discerning insight into the human psyche, which made her an excellent psychologist.
- * His discerning insight into the market trends allowed him to make a fortune in investments.
- * The discerning insight of the critic helped to establish the artist's reputation.
